Mexican Street Corn Casserole
  1. Preheat oven to 350 degrees. Lightly grease a 2-3 quart casserole dish.

  2. In a large bowl, mix together 24 ounces frozen corn, ¼ cup mayonnaise, ⅓ cup sour cream and1 tablespoon lime juice. Add 1 teaspoon chili powder, ½ teaspoon garlic salt, a Pinch of cayenne pepper and mix well. Season with salt and pepper, to taste. Stir in half of the 4 ounces crumbled queso fresco or cotija cheese.

  3. Spread the corn mixture into the prepared baking dish. Bake for 30-35 minutes, or until heated through and bubble. Before serving, sprinkle with remaining 2 ounces cheese and 2 tablespoons chopped fresh cilantro.
